I'm curious about my chances of getting into RPI if I apply regular decision. Does anyone have any info on what the acceptance rate is for regular decision applicants at RPI?
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ute (RPI) has grown increasingly competitive in recent years. Although the university does not officially release acceptance rates specifically for Regular Decision (RD), the overall acceptance rate is around 43% as of recent years. Please keep in mind that this percentage includes both Early Decision (ED) and Regular Decision applicants, and acceptance rates tend to be slightly higher for ED applicants due to the binding commitment.
To increase your chances of admission to RPI, make sure your application showcases your strengths and interest in the school. RPI is known for its commitment to STEM fields, so highlight your academic achievements, relevant extracurricular activities, and any work experience in related fields, if applicable.
